Just for curiosity sake: Is it possible to exchange an Olds 455 engine ( boat currently has a OMC 351 240 hp Windsor ) and fit to an OMC 800 stringer outdrive. I happen to have this engine laying around-any comments appreciated; good/bad/or crazy thinking about it !!!

Re: Engine change

yep<br /> its possible<br /> will last about 15 min tops. I saw a guy pull a 327 out and put a 396 in and it shredded parts everytime ya hit the throttle. you will need to reroute the exhaust and find the bell housing from a 225 OMC v6 buik. the flywheel will have to be an olds manual shift. there may be some difference in the flywheel pitch and diameter from the buick to the olds. but the swap will be more problems than its worth. way to much power even in stock shape.
